Limitation on the number of related record type rows fetched from record relationship

Is there upper limit on the number of related records fetched with dot operator on the parent record using record relationship? We see only10 records regardless of the total number of children records with one-to-many relationship.

I too have experienced and that was also 10. But I think you will be able to change it. Adding a link and screenshot for your reference.

For reasons 10 is the maximum for related record data, and you're already getting the highest limit you can set.  Perhaps in a future release Appian will bump it up, like they've been frequently doing for the number of rows that can be synched.
